Three Sub-Fields of Computer Simulation
Computer simulation is the electronic equivalent of this kind of role playing and it functions to drive synthetic environments and virtual world. Inside the overall task of simulation, there are three primary sub-fields in following figure:
- Model design,
- Model execution and
- Model analysis.
Figure: Three Sub-Fields of Computer Simulation
To simulate anything physical, you will first require creating a mathematical model that represents the physical object. Models can take several forms comprising declarative, functional, constraint, spatial or multi-model. A multi-model is a model having multiple integrated models all of that represents a level of granularity for that physical system. The subsequent task, once a model has been developed, that is to execute the model on a computer: i.e. you require creating a computer program that steps through time even as updating the event and state variables in your mathematical model. There are several ways to "step through time". You can, for illustration, leap through time utilizing event scheduling or you can utilize small time increments by using time slicing. You can also perform that is simulate, the program on a massively parallel computer. This is termed as parallel and distributed simulation. For several large-scale models, this is the merely feasible manner of getting answers back in a reasonable amount of time.
